The latest web health report from .IE

Astonishingly, less than half of retailers in Ireland, have a shopping cart or buy online facility on their websites. Also only a fifth of retailers use ad tracking to follow whether the customers are responding to advertising or not. That’s all in the latest web health report from the domain people Dot.ie and retail excellence.    Oonagh McCutcheon, Chief Communications Officer at.IE joined Joe on the show this morning to discuss the findings of this report.
